#7001c0 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7001c0 is composed of 43.9% red, 0.4%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 41.7% cyan, 99.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.7% black. It has a hue angle of 274.9 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 37.8%. #7001c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#e002ff with #000081. Closest websafe color is: #6600cc.

● #7001c0 color description : Strong violet.
#7001c0 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7001c0 has RGB values of R:112, G:1, B:192 and CMYK values of C:0.42, M:0.99, Y:0, K:0.25. Its decimal value is 7340480.

Shades and Tints of #7001c0
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0010 is the darkest color, while #fefcff is the lightest one.

Tones of #7001c0
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#625a67 is the less saturated color, while #7001c0 is the most saturated one.
